Back in April, stand up comedian Joe Wells wrote about what motivated him to create a new series of live political comedy shows called Think Tank.

If you missed it, fear not, because Joe has kindly allowed us to share the podcast with you.

The first Think Tank took place before the General Election at the Square Tower, bringing together parliamentary candidates John Ferrett (Labour), Tim Dawes (Greens) and Flick Drummond (Conservative and now the MP for Portsmouth South) with stand up comedians Grainne Maguire, Gareth Richards and Andrew O’Neill.
